Optima Health (OH&W) is seeking an experienced Occupational Health Physician for a hybrid role in Colwyn Bay. You will conduct consultations, manage sickness absence, and provide ill-health retirement advice, supporting clients in the blue light sector.

This role requires a Diploma in Occupational Medicine, a minimum of 6 months OHP experience, and full registration with the GMC.

Benefits include:

  • 25 days annual leave
  • A pension scheme
  • Professional training opportunities
